Utilization of Degari coal for the production of barium carbonate from baryte.

Abstract:
The optimum conditions for the conversion of baryte to barium sulphide by reduction with Degari Coal have been studied and 92.8% conversion was achieved at 800°. Barium sulphide was then converted to barium carbonate by the addition of a sodium carbonate solution. During investigations it was found that Degari Coal is as good as imported coal.
